Details:

On running the tests for the financial package, a number of tests fail [1]
[2]
Some are due to failures as running tests from private functions
fetch_google.m, fetch_yahoo.m 

Some failures occur in datesplit.m beuase it uses the current day/month but
datevec will return 1s for day, month if no date is given. 

Using the sources from mercurial have the same failures, and in addition:

year.m fails as is testing against year 4 - expecting 1934, but is getting a
value of 2034 (same as matlab)

busdate.m and busday fails with values off by 1.

ASSERT errors for:  assert (busdate ([datenum(2008, 1, 2), datenum(2007, 1,
1)]),[datenum(2008, 1, 3), datenum(2007, 1, 2)])

  Location  |  Observed  |  Expected  |  Reason
    (2)         733045       733044      Abs err 1 exceeds tol 0


On install from dev several files have warnings printed similar to:

C:\Users\John\AppData\Local\Temp\octave-help-SwZAoV:95: Unmatched 
address@hidden'.
warning: get_first_help_sentence: couldn't run makeinfo on 'binprice'
